Handover note — Petra to Joss, for anyone joining the Millbrook data team. The `events_raw` table is partitioned by month; new partitions are created by a scheduled job on the 25th, so never create them manually or the job will fail on conflict. Queries must include the month key or the planner scans everything. Partitions older than 18 months are detached, not dropped. Conventions and the retention policy are written up here.

wiki page, baguf-kahap: https://confluence.tolvaqsys.internal/browse/display/projects/8d5f528f

Handover: seat-map renderer, Gildenrow Playhouse project. SVG layer is generated server-side; zoom handled client-side. Known issue: balcony rows overlap at odd aspect ratios — clamp in render.ts is a stopgap. Don't touch the coordinate normalizer without rerunning the fixture suite. Accessibility labels are partial; backlog ticket exists. Future maintainers should direct design questions to the person named below.

signatory, yafof-tahaf: Eliius Holix

Subject: On-call handover — PickPath optimizer

Hi Dario,

Welcome to the rotation. PickPath generates optimized pick lists for the Larkmoor warehouse every fifteen minutes. If the solver stalls, pickers fall back to static routes, so treat stalls as urgent. Check the solver queue depth first, then the route-cache age; anything over thirty minutes means a forced rebuild is needed. Escalate to the fulfillment platform team only after a rebuild fails twice. The full on-call procedure lives on our internal page.

operations page: https://confluence.lumicsys.internal/projects/display/projects/display

CI Troubleshooting Note: Image cache memory leak in Glimmerframe

Plugin authors: recent CI failures on the perf stage trace to a leak in the shared image cache. Decoded bitmaps registered through the plugin hook were never evicted because the weak-reference table held strong handles under certain resize paths. The fix lands in the next nightly; until then, call the explicit release API after rendering. If your pipeline still fails, include the failing run's build token, which appears just below this note.

session token of kagup-hahaf = htk3_2b8